Gunn Road in Mason, Ingham County, Michigan is named after his family. There is also a Gunn School, which is at the corner of Washington Avenue and Holt Road. It has a historic marker on it. This was on the land of Charles A. GUNN, and named after him. [Researcher: Matt Lipsey]

Middle initial varies in the census records, but the other details make clear this is Charles A. Gunn.

Ingham County 1916 Rural Directory lists Charles A Gunn and wife Ann, retired, and having 5 children. Address: O H&L Road, Holt, Delhi, Michigan 97.

Charles A Gunn is listed as a Civil War veteran, living in Delhi, Ingham County in the 1894 Michigan Veterans Census. He was in the 26th Michigan Infantry, Company H, under the command of Captain John Sayers. Charles was from Vevay, Ingham County, Michigan. He was in Company H of the 26th Michigan Infantry Regiment(1862-1866).

A letter from Charles dated 4 February, to someone named George, describes the trip from Jackson, Michigan to the front lines near Washington. He discusses provost duty and finding troops at whorehouses and throwing them in the "slave pits.""
